Court of Appeals of New York


PEOPLE v. PROVIDENCE, 102

Defendant effectively waived his right to counsel because there was sufficient searching inquiry by the court to insure that defendant's request to proceed pro se was accompanied by a "knowing, voluntary and intelligent waiver of the right to counsel."
